Proverb

The rights and privileges of the Polish(-Lithuanian) nobility became proverbial. A popular Polish saying avers:

Szlachcic na zagrodzie równy wojewodzie

—literally,

"The noble on his estate is equal to the voivode"

In Poland to these days it means that there is no man that a freeman (a better, philosophical meaning of 'szlachcic') would think of as a superior.
